The former Chair of the Ennis Mental Health Association says she has ‘bittersweet’ emotions as the organisation closes its doors.

The registered charity has ceased operations after more than three decades, with all of their remaining funds dispersed across other like-minded local groups.

In a statement on social media, the group has outlined its gratitude for the support it’s received from the people of Ennis since its inception, and says it’s proud of the work it carried out while established.

The group’s former Chairperson, Maria Hanley, believes they have raised a greater awareness of mental health issues during their existence.
